USDT Mining: What You Need to Know
The concept of Tether mining has recently appeared here as a intriguing opportunity, but it's crucial to know what it truly represents. Unlike traditional copyright extraction like Bitcoin, which involves complex computations and dedicated hardware, "USDT mining" usually refers to programs that reward users with modest sums of USDT tokens for completing straightforward chores like watching advertisements , answering polls, or downloading software. Caution is advised : these platforms are almost invariably not true mining in the real sense; instead, they're typically referral programs where the entity distributes a portion of its existing USDT reserves . As a result, it's essential to thoroughly research any "USDT mining" proposition and be wary of promises of simple profits . Ultimately , it resembles a paid task platform than actual blockchain creation .

Cloud Mining Explained: Dangers and Benefits
Cloud harvesting offers a novel way to get involved in copyright production without the requirement for costly hardware. Essentially, you're hiring processing capabilities from a facility that runs a large-scale coin extraction operation. While this can seem appealing – promising potential profits – it’s vital to realize the associated downsides . These include the chance for fraudulent schemes , significant fees, and the lack of physical control over the equipment . However, legitimate cloud extraction services can provide a relatively simple entry point into the world of copyright, and some platforms provide opportunities to find out about the complex aspects of distributed copyright technology.

Can Cloud Mining a Sound Opportunity in 2024?
Cloud extraction has garnered considerable hype in 2024, leading many to ask if it represents a truly viable investment. While the idea – leasing computing power to generate coins – seems attractive, the truth is often more complex. Typically, profitability depends on several variables, including the expense of the agreement, the efficiency of the mining facility, the present copyright prices, and the overall industry climate.
